Welcome to Link Security & Surveillance


Founded in 1997 by Managing Director Christopher Finlay, Link Security & Surveillance has grown into one of the most successful and progressive security companies in Ireland. We install, maintain and monitor all types of electronic security systems to the highest standard. That means Intruder Alarm systems, CCTV systems and Access Control Systems.

We are committed to embracing and mastering new technology within the security industry so that you can benefit from all the latest technology in this fast moving field.

As you would expect we are fully licensed by the Private Security Authority and all our systems are installed to EN50131 standards and certified by NSAI
